Cream Cheese-Filled Banana Bread Recipe

If you’re craving a banana bread with a luscious twist, you’re going to absolutely fall in love with Cream Cheese-Filled Banana Bread. Imagine tender banana cake with a rich, tangy stripe of cream cheese running through every slice—this is cozy home baking at its best, and it’s always a crowd-pleaser!

Why You’ll Love This Recipe

  • Super Moist Texture: The bananas and sour cream create a cake that’s incredibly tender with every bite.
  • Dreamy Cream Cheese Ribbon: That irresistible cream cheese layer adds a rich, tangy counterpoint to the sweet banana crumb.
  • One-Bowl Simplicity: You don’t need any fancy equipment or techniques—just a few bowls, a whisk, and simple pantry staples.
  • Perfect for Sharing (or Not!): Serve slices at brunch, tuck into lunchboxes, or enjoy with your afternoon coffee—the recipe is always a hit.

Ingredients You’ll Need

This Cream Cheese-Filled Banana Bread comes together with just a handful of ingredients, but each one plays an essential role—bringing out either flavor, velvety moisture, or that beautiful, golden hue.

  • Bananas: Super ripe bananas are the secret to a soft crumb and natural sweetness—don’t be shy about brown spots!
  • Brown Sugar & Granulated Sugar: Brown sugar enriches the flavor and keeps things moist, while white sugar adds lightness and structure.
  • Coconut Oil: Keeps the bread extra moist and adds a subtle flavor—though you can swap for canola or vegetable oil in a pinch.
  • Sour Cream: It’s the unsung hero here, making every bite rich and melt-in-your-mouth tender (Greek yogurt also works great).
  • Egg: Binds everything together and gives the bread stability for that tall, domed loaf.
  • All-Purpose Flour: Provides the perfect canvas for banana and cream cheese magic.
  • Baking Powder & Baking Soda: The duo that helps your loaf rise high and stay wonderfully fluffy.
  • Salt (optional): Just a pinch balances the sweetness and deepens the banana flavor.
  • Vanilla Extract: Never forget—a splash of vanilla pulls the flavors together beautifully.
  • Cream Cheese: Brick-style and softened, so the filling blends up creamy-dreamy (lite is perfectly fine for a lighter touch).
  • Extra Egg & Granulated Sugar (for filling): The egg gives structure, while sugar ensures the tangy filling stays just sweet enough.
  • All-Purpose Flour (for filling): Just enough to thicken the cream cheese so it bakes up like a cheesecake swirl—no runny mess!
Note: You’ll find the complete list of ingredients, along with their exact measurements, in the printable recipe card at the bottom of this post.

Variations

One of the best things about Cream Cheese-Filled Banana Bread is just how flexible it is—you can tweak it for your preferences or use up whatever you have on hand. Here are some irresistible ways to put your own spin on this classic!

  • Add Chocolate Chips: A generous handful of mini chocolate chips in the batter (or sprinkled over the top) turns this into a chocolate-lover’s dream.
  • Go Nutty: Chopped walnuts or pecans folded into the batter—or even pressed into the top—add crunch and warmth that pairs beautifully with the cream cheese filling.
  • Use Brown Butter: Swap the coconut oil for brown butter to add an even deeper, toasty flavor base.
  • Make it Gluten-Free: Substitute a quality 1:1 gluten-free flour blend and you’re all set for GF guests.

How to Make Cream Cheese-Filled Banana Bread

Step 1: Prep Your Pan & Oven

First things first, preheat your oven to 350°F and get your loaf pan ready. A spritz of floured cooking spray or a quick grease-and-flour combo ensures your banana bread slips out like a dream—no sticking, no stress!

Step 2: Mix the Banana Bread Batter

In a large bowl, whisk together the egg, both sugars, coconut oil, sour cream, and vanilla. When it’s smooth, stir in your mashed bananas—don’t worry about a few small banana chunks, they just make the bread even better! Fold in the flour, baking powder, baking soda, and a pinch of salt until just combined. Be gentle—overmixing can make the loaf tough.

Step 3: Layer the Batter and Make the Filling

Pour about two-thirds of the batter into your prepared loaf pan and smooth it into the corners. Next, whip up your cream cheese filling by whisking together softened cream cheese, an egg, sugar, and flour until totally smooth. Gently pour this layer over the banana bread batter, spreading to the edges for a perfect ribbon of creamy goodness.

Step 4: Add the Final Batter Layer

Dollop the remaining banana bread batter over the top, smoothing it very gently so you don’t disturb the cream cheese layer. Tuck the batter into the corners for a nice, even loaf. Patience here pays off with a distinct, gorgeous cream cheese swirl in the center of each slice!

Step 5: Bake to Golden Perfection

Slide your loaf into the oven and bake for 48–50 minutes. Keep an eye on it; if the top browns too quickly, tent the pan loosely with foil around the 30-minute mark. You’ll know it’s done when the top is golden and a toothpick (inserted away from the cream cheese layer) comes out mostly clean, just a few moist crumbs clinging.

Step 6: Cool, Slice, and Enjoy

Let the bread cool in the pan for 15 minutes, then turn it out onto a wire rack and cool completely. Waiting is tough, but it pays off—a cooled loaf slices cleanly, with that iconic cream cheese layer intact. Now pour yourself a coffee, slice a generous piece, and experience banana bread bliss!

Pro Tips for Making Cream Cheese-Filled Banana Bread

  • Banana Sweetness Matters: The riper the bananas, the sweeter and more flavorful your bread will be—don’t settle for anything less than deeply freckled fruit.
  • Cream Cheese Consistency: Make sure your cream cheese is fully softened before mixing; this ensures your filling bakes up creamy and smooth, with no lumps.
  • Don’t Overfill the Pan: Leave a little space at the top—this banana bread rises! If your pan is too full, place it on a baking sheet to catch drips.
  • Foil Tent Timing: If your loaf is browning too fast but still gooey in the center, rest a loose sheet of foil over the top during the last 15–20 minutes of baking for that perfect golden finish.

How to Serve Cream Cheese-Filled Banana Bread

Cream Cheese-Filled Banana Bread Recipe - Recipe Image

Garnishes

Enhance your Cream Cheese-Filled Banana Bread with a dusting of powdered sugar, a drizzle of honey, or a swipe of cinnamon butter while it’s still warm. A sprinkle of chopped toasted nuts on top before baking also adds a lovely extra crunch and pretty finish.

Side Dishes

This bread shines alongside a mug of bold coffee or sweet chai tea. For brunch, pair it with fresh berries or a citrus fruit salad—the tartness balances the bread’s rich, creamy core beautifully.

Creative Ways to Present

Slices of Cream Cheese-Filled Banana Bread look gorgeous stacked on a rustic wooden board or arranged on a pretty platter with fresh fruit and edible flowers. For a special treat, cube the bread and use it in a dessert trifle layered with whipped cream and berries!

Make Ahead and Storage

Storing Leftovers

Keep any leftover banana bread tightly wrapped or stored in an airtight container at room temperature for up to 2 days, or in the fridge for up to 5 days. The cream cheese layer might make the bread a bit softer as it sits, but it’s still utterly delicious!

Freezing

Cream Cheese-Filled Banana Bread freezes like a dream! Once completely cooled, wrap the loaf or individual slices tightly in plastic wrap and then in foil. Pop them in a freezer bag and freeze for up to 2 months. Thaw overnight in the fridge when ready to enjoy.

Reheating

To bring out that just-baked taste, warm slices gently in the microwave for 10–15 seconds or in a 300°F oven for about 5 minutes. The cream cheese filling becomes even creamier and the crumb tender and fluffy—so good!

FAQs

  1. Can I make Cream Cheese-Filled Banana Bread without coconut oil?

    Absolutely! You can substitute an equal amount of canola or vegetable oil for the coconut oil—your bread will still be wonderfully moist and flavorful, with just a tad less coconut aroma.

  2. How do I know when my banana bread is fully baked, since the cream cheese stays soft?

    Check a spot near the edge (but not through the cream cheese layer) with a toothpick; it should come out clean or with just a few moist crumbs. The center may jiggle slightly from the cream cheese, but the bread portion should be set and golden.

  3. Can this recipe be made into muffins?

    Yes, you can transform Cream Cheese-Filled Banana Bread into muffins! Layer the batter and cream cheese filling in lined muffin tins, then bake at 350°F for about 22–25 minutes—just watch so the tops don’t over-brown.

  4. Can I use frozen bananas?

    Frozen bananas are perfect here! Just thaw them completely, drain off any excess liquid, and then mash. They add even more sweetness and moisture to your bread.

Final Thoughts

I can’t wait for you to bring this Cream Cheese-Filled Banana Bread into your kitchen—each slice is pure comfort and a total showstopper. Give it a try and get ready to fall for a new favorite, whether you’re baking for family, friends, or just a bit of sweet self-care!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Cream Cheese-Filled Banana Bread Recipe

Cream Cheese-Filled Banana Bread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4.5 from 55 reviews
  • Author: Jessica
  • Prep Time: 10 minutes
  • Cook Time: 50 minutes
  • Total Time: 1 hour 30 minutes
  • Yield: 12 servings 1x
  • Category: Dessert
  • Method: Baking
  • Cuisine: American
  • Diet: Vegetarian

Description

Indulge in the perfect combination of moist banana bread with a decadent cream cheese filling in this delightful Cream Cheese-Filled Banana Bread recipe. It’s a sweet treat that’s great for any time of the day!


Ingredients

Units Scale

Bread

  • 1 large egg
  • 1/2 cup light brown sugar, packed
  • 1/4 cup granulated sugar
  • 1/4 cup liquid-state coconut oil (canola or vegetable may be substituted)
  • 1/4 cup sour cream (lite is okay, Greek yogurt may be substituted)
  • 2 teaspoons vanilla extract
  • 1 cup mashed ripe bananas (about 2 large bananas)
  • 1 cup all-purpose flour
  • 1/2 teaspoon baking powder
  • 1/2 teaspoon baking soda
  • pinch of salt (optional)

Cream Cheese Filling

  • 1 large egg
  • 4 ounces brick-style cream cheese, softened (lite is okay)
  • 1/4 cup granulated sugar
  • 3 tablespoons all-purpose flour

Instructions

  1. Preheat oven and prepare pan: Preheat oven to 350°F. Spray a 9×5-inch loaf pan with floured cooking spray or grease and flour the pan; set aside.
  2. Make the Banana Bread: In a large bowl, combine egg, sugars, coconut oil, sour cream, and vanilla. Add mashed bananas, then fold in flour, baking powder, baking soda, and salt. Spread two-thirds of the batter in the pan.
  3. Prepare the Cream Cheese Filling: In a separate bowl, mix egg, cream cheese, sugar, and flour. Pour over the bread batter in the pan.
  4. Finish the Bread: Top with remaining batter, then bake for 48-50 minutes until golden and set. Cool before slicing.

Notes

  • Consider tenting with foil if browning too quickly.
  • Baking times may vary, so rely on visual cues for doneness.
  • Enjoy with flavored butter or glazes for added decadence.

Nutrition

  • Serving Size: 1 slice
  • Calories: 280
  • Sugar: 18g
  • Sodium: 200mg
  • Fat: 12g
  • Saturated Fat: 7g
  • Unsaturated Fat: 4g
  • Trans Fat: 0g
  • Carbohydrates: 38g
  • Fiber: 1g
  • Protein: 4g
  • Cholesterol: 60mg

Leave a Comment & Rate this Recipe!

If you love this recipe, please consider giving it a star rating when you leave a comment. Star ratings help people discover my recipes online. Your support means a lot to me, I appreciate you.

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star

Your email address will not be published. Required fields are marked *